@media screen and (orientation: portrait), screen and (max-width: 900px){body{font-size:92%}#main{font-weight:bold}#top-flow{flex-direction:column}}@media screen and (max-width: 680px){body{font-size:86%}.content p{text-justify:auto;text-align:justify}.collection-horiz{display:unset}#footer .custom{display:none}}@media screen and (max-width: 512px){body{font-size:80%}.contact-box .contact{justify-content:flex-start;flex-direction:column}}@media screen and (max-width: 360px){body{font-size:72%}}
